The Role of Terrace Flooring in Outdoor Spaces
Terrace flooring serves multiple purposes in outdoor areas. It provides a durable and attractive surface that can withstand various weather conditions and foot traffic. Common types of terrace flooring include concrete, pavers, wood, and composite materials. Each type offers unique benefits such as durability, slip resistance, and aesthetic appeal.

Compatibility Factors with Outdoor Sprinkler Systems
When integrating terrace flooring with outdoor sprinkler systems, several factors need careful consideration:
1. Material Type: Certain materials may be more compatible than others. For instance, concrete and pavers are often better suited due to their robustness and ability to handle water without significant damage.
2. Drainage Design: Proper drainage is crucial to prevent water from pooling on the terrace floor. This can be achieved through proper slope design or the installation of drainage channels.
3. Seamless Integration: The sprinkler system should be designed to work seamlessly with the terrace flooring without causing damage or compromising the system's functionality.
4. Water Flow Management: Ensuring that water flow is managed effectively prevents erosion or damage to the terrace surface.
